Orangere Harden Ward, 81 of Beech Creek, KY died at 12:05 a.m. Wednesday, September 24, 2025 at Christian Health Center.
Born in Elgin, Tx to the late Willie V Collins and Elnora Harden Collins on November 1, 1943. She was a professional Bus Driver for over 30 years loved quilting, fishing, plants and spending time with her large family.

Orangere was proceeded in death by her late Husband Ralph E. Ward and their Son Kevin A. Ward
She leaves behind a legacy of Love and Strength. Ralph and Orangere had 5 children. 2 Sons and 3 Daughters: Son, Kentric B Ward, Daughter, Kimberly D Ward, Daughter, Karrel E (Dwight) Martin, Daughter, Kirsten J (Ricky) Fitch. Her Sister Eloise (William Furlon) Foster and 2 daughter-n-laws Yvette Ward, Linda Ward.
She had Seventeen Grandchildren, Twenty-Five Great Grandchildren and Two Great Great-Grandchildren
